Understanding Low-VOC Paints
When you select low-VOC paints, you're going with a product that sends out fewer unpredictable natural compounds, which can be damaging to both your health and the environment.
VOCs are chemicals discovered in several paint products that can vaporize into the air and add to interior air pollution. By choosing low-VOC alternatives, you're minimizing the number of these discharges, making your living space safer.
commercial floor painting -VOC paints commonly include 50 grams per litre or fewer VOCs, contrasted to conventional paints that can contain approximately 250 grams per liter. This suggests that when you repaint your home with low-VOC items, you're not simply making a choice for looks; you're also taking an action towards a much healthier interior environment.
These paints can be found in a range of coatings and colors, so you won't have to compromise on style. They appropriate for both interior and exterior tasks, providing resilience and insurance coverage like their standard counterparts.
And also, numerous manufacturers are now concentrating on creating low-VOC formulas without giving up performance. Recognizing low-VOC paints equips you to make educated choices for your home and wellness while adding to ecological conservation.

Possible Downsides to Consider
While low-VOC paints provide many advantages, there are some prospective downsides to bear in mind. One significant concern is their efficiency compared to standard paints. Low-VOC choices might not constantly supply the exact same level of resilience and coverage, which can cause even more frequent touch-ups or a demand for extra coats. This can be irritating and time-consuming throughout your painting task.
An additional issue is the drying out time. Low-VOC paints typically take longer to completely d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can extend your project timeline. If you're on a tight timetable, this could be a drawback to think about.
You should likewise understand that low-VOC paints can often have a different coating or texture. If you're aiming for a particular visual, ensure to check samples to make sure the outcome fulfills your expectations.
